Protium ( ₁^1 H ) deuterium or heavy hydrogen ( ₁^2 H . or D ) and tritium ( ₁^3 H . or T ) are the isotopes of hydrogen. Protium or ordinary hydrogen has one proton and no neutron in the nucleus and one electron revolves around the nucleus.
